WindBuffalo's wisdom
Notes:
Do everything, (Keep good grades, study LSAT, join clubs, and get internships). I wish I kept my grades up, but having these other EC’s, helps tremendously- Try Teach For America Ignite if you don’t want to commit to a 2 year TFA contract. I have now taught/tutored in San Antonio, Texas and Tulsa, Oklahoma all without leaving home. It also is like 30-45 mins a day.
- Volunteer/Intern at your local courthouse, I guarantee your court administration needs help with Criminal, Civil, and Family law.
- Get Leadership positions.
- WRITE FOR A PAPER. I was a part of the inaugural class for FSU Poli Sci review. I also had a paper published by a small Marxist website. I’m sure getting anything out there is helpful.
- Take a law class in Undergrad and get a letter of rec. I got one of my letters of Rec from an adjunct, who went to U Chi Law and argued in the Supreme Court. These professors will write amazing letters due to their knowledge of Law School and their resume.
- Write a GPA Addendum, LSAT Addendum, and a Letter of Diversity. Even if it doesn’t help your chances, it does help your state of mind because you tried your best.
- Apply earlier than me, you will be better off. I did early February
